GetAccessToken (rtl)
De Wiki1000
(Différences entre les versions)
Ligne 2 : | Ligne 2 : | ||
<source lang="delphi">function GetAccessToken(iExpireInseconds:Integer):string;</source> | <source lang="delphi">function GetAccessToken(iExpireInseconds:Integer):string;</source> | ||
− | Cette fonction retourne un jeton d'authentification correspondant au contexte utilisateur en cours. | + | Cette fonction retourne un [[Jeton d'authentification (administration)|jeton d'authentification]] correspondant au contexte utilisateur en cours. |
{|class="wikitable" | {|class="wikitable" |
Version du 26 septembre 2014 à 09:46
function GetAccessToken(iExpireInseconds:Integer):string;
Cette fonction retourne un jeton d'authentification correspondant au contexte utilisateur en cours.
iExpireInSeconds | Durée de vie du jeton |
Result | Une chaine représentant le jeton |
Tip : La durée de vie du jeton est limitée à 7 jours, si la valeur passée est zéro une durée de vie par défaut de 1 journée est utilisée. |
Exemple :
//Procedure TestInQueueImport; var msg:TdbmQueueMessage; idx:Integer; begin for idx:=1 to 1 do begin msg := TdbmQueueMessage.Create; msg.QueueName := 'DBQUEUE1'; msg.AddParameter('message.action','importdip'); msg.AddParameter('message.accessToken',GetAccessToken(0)); msg.AddParameter('import.name','testimport-wfclassea.dip'); msg.BinaryContent.LoadFromFile('c:\temp\exports\wfclassea.txt'); msg.Post; end; end;
Voir aussi: